Community Service Learning (CSL) Award - Call for
Applications
Awarded by Community Service Learning @ Western in The Student
Success Centre, the aim of the
Community Service Learning (CSL) Award is to support faculty in
creating opportunities for students to connect academic course
content with community service that contributes to student learning,
and local and international community development. Three awards, up
to $1500 each, will be awarded in 2013. The deadline for
applications is April 12, 2013.
14th Trento Summer School
The
Computable and Experimental Economics Laboratory (CEEL) program in Adaptive Economic Dynamics will offer the
14th Trento Summer School: Intensive Course in Modularity
and Design for Innovation, from July 1 - 12, 2013 at Hotel Villa Madruzzo in Trento, Italy. The Trento Summer Schools are intended for
Ph.D students, post-doctoral fellows and new researchers in
technology and operations management; strategy; finance; and the
economics of organizations and institutions. The deadline for applications is
April 20, 2013.
